University of Salford Background:
The University of Salford is a public university which was established in the year 1896 as The Royal Technical Institute, Salford. It became a College of Advanced Technology in 1956 and gained university status in 1967. The university is situated in Salford, Greater Manchester, England, in the west of Manchester city centre.

University of Salford Campus:
The main campus is less than 1.5 miles (2.4 kilometers) from Manchester city center on the banks of the River Irwell. The university has opened a learning, teaching and research space at MediaCityUK. With over 1,500 students will have opportunities to work near media professionals using the latest industry specified equipment, studios, and laboratories. The university also consists of a library which is located at 2 different sites; on campus and at MediaCityUK.  The main library offers technology-enabled study areas with a variety of attractive workspaces which allow our students the freedom to learn in ways that feel natural and comfortable. The university has the following affiliations; University Alliance, Association of Commonwealth Universities, North West Universities Association, and Northern Consortium.

University of Salford Achievements:
In the 2018 Guardian University League Tables, the University of Salford placed 99th, down from 83rd in 2017. The Times newspaper ranked Salford 105th out of 123 UK institutions in 2015, from 84th of 114 in 2010.

University of Salford Notable Alumni:
The University of Salford’s notable alumni includes: Allan Boardman (British Physicist), Peter Kay (Actor and Comedian), Jason Manford (Television and Radio presenter), and many more.
